On March 17, 1983, 47-year-old retired police officer William Welsh, a white male, was fatally shot outside the residence of his former girlfriend, 41-year-old Carol Stonehouse, in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. Stonehouse, also a member of the Pittsburgh police force, immediately contacted authorities, stating, "He shot at me. I shot at him."
